@@nervousnelly719, @@lisyl & @@laura_rose16 - I think you all are experiencing the norm for most:

buyers remorse (it does get better)

head hunger (craving food, when you are NOT really hunger)

the realization of your new "full" (yes 1 former serving now = 3 servings!)

Stay on plan provided by your medical team: hydrate, move and protein!

Stay off the scale, or only weigh weekly!

Measure yourself now so when the scale doesn't move you can see the NSV in the tape measurement :D
